// Redirect Tracking
// =================
// We want to keep track of the chain of redirects that occur during page
// loading. There are two types of redirects, server redirects which are HTTP
// response codes, and client redirects which are document.location= and meta
// refreshes.
//
// This outlines the callbacks that we get in different redirect situations,
// and how each call modifies the redirect chain.
//
// Normal page load
// ----------------
//   dispatchDidStartProvisionalLoad() -> adds URL to the redirect list
//   dispatchDidCommitLoad()           -> DISPATCHES & clears list
//
// Server redirect (success)
// -------------------------
//   dispatchDidStartProvisionalLoad()                    -> adds source URL
//   dispatchDidReceiveServerRedirectForProvisionalLoad() -> adds dest URL
//   dispatchDidCommitLoad()                              -> DISPATCHES
//
// Client redirect (success)
// -------------------------
//   (on page)
//   dispatchWillPerformClientRedirect() -> saves expected redirect
//   dispatchDidStartProvisionalLoad()   -> appends redirect source (since
//                                          it matches the expected redirect)
//                                          and the current page as the dest)
//   dispatchDidCancelClientRedirect()   -> clears expected redirect
//   dispatchDidCommitLoad()             -> DISPATCHES
//
// Client redirect (cancelled)
// (e.g meta-refresh trumped by manual doc.location change, or just cancelled
// because a link was clicked that requires the meta refresh to be rescheduled
// (the SOURCE URL may have changed).
// ---------------------------
//   dispatchDidCancelClientRedirect()                 -> clears expected redirect
//   dispatchDidStartProvisionalLoad()                 -> adds only URL to redirect list
//   dispatchDidCommitLoad()                           -> DISPATCHES & clears list
//   rescheduled ? dispatchWillPerformClientRedirect() -> saves expected redirect
//               : nothing

// Client redirect (failure)
// -------------------------
//   (on page)
//   dispatchWillPerformClientRedirect() -> saves expected redirect
//   dispatchDidStartProvisionalLoad()   -> appends redirect source (since
//                                          it matches the expected redirect)
//                                          and the current page as the dest)
//   dispatchDidCancelClientRedirect()
//   dispatchDidFailProvisionalLoad()
//
// Load 1 -> Server redirect to 2 -> client redirect to 3 -> server redirect to 4
// ------------------------------------------------------------------------------
//   dispatchDidStartProvisionalLoad()                    -> adds source URL 1
//   dispatchDidReceiveServerRedirectForProvisionalLoad() -> adds dest URL 2
//   dispatchDidCommitLoad()                              -> DISPATCHES 1+2
//    -- begin client redirect and NEW DATA SOURCE
//   dispatchWillPerformClientRedirect()                  -> saves expected redirect
//   dispatchDidStartProvisionalLoad()                    -> appends URL 2 and URL 3
//   dispatchDidReceiveServerRedirectForProvisionalLoad() -> appends destination URL 4
//   dispatchDidCancelClientRedirect()                    -> clears expected redirect
//   dispatchDidCommitLoad()                              -> DISPATCHES
//
// Interesting case with multiple location changes involving anchors.
// Load page 1 containing future client-redirect (back to 1, e.g meta refresh) > Click
// on a link back to the same page (i.e an anchor href) >
// client-redirect finally fires (with new source, set to 1#anchor)
// -----------------------------------------------------------------------------
//   dispatchWillPerformClientRedirect(non-zero 'interval' param) -> saves expected redirect
//   -- click on anchor href
//   dispatchDidCancelClientRedirect()                            -> clears expected redirect
//   dispatchDidStartProvisionalLoad()                            -> adds 1#anchor source
//   dispatchDidCommitLoad()                                      -> DISPATCHES 1#anchor
//   dispatchWillPerformClientRedirect()                          -> saves exp. source (1#anchor)
//   -- redirect timer fires
//   dispatchDidStartProvisionalLoad()                            -> appends 1#anchor (src) and 1 (dest)
//   dispatchDidCancelClientRedirect()                            -> clears expected redirect
//   dispatchDidCommitLoad()                                      -> DISPATCHES 1#anchor + 1
//

void FrameLoaderClientImpl::dispatchDecidePolicyForMIMEType(
     FramePolicyFunction function,
     const String& mimeType,
     const ResourceRequest&)
{
    const ResourceResponse& response =
        m_webFrame->frame()->loader()->activeDocumentLoader()->response();

    PolicyAction action;

    int statusCode = response.httpStatusCode();
    if (statusCode == 204 || statusCode == 205) {
        // The server does not want us to replace the page contents.
        action = PolicyIgnore;
    } else if (WebCore::contentDispositionType(response.httpHeaderField("Content-Disposition")) == WebCore::ContentDispositionAttachment) {
        // The server wants us to download instead of replacing the page contents.
        // Downloading is handled by the embedder, but we still get the initial
        // response so that we can ignore it and clean up properly.
        action = PolicyIgnore;
    } else if (!canShowMIMEType(mimeType)) {
        // Make sure that we can actually handle this type internally.
        action = PolicyIgnore;
    } else {
        // OK, we will render this page.
        action = PolicyUse;
    }

    // NOTE: PolicyChangeError will be generated when action is not PolicyUse.
    (m_webFrame->frame()->loader()->policyChecker()->*function)(action);
}

ObjectContentType FrameLoaderClientImpl::objectContentType(
    const KURL& url,
    const String& explicitMimeType)
{
    // This code is based on Apple's implementation from
    // WebCoreSupport/WebFrameBridge.mm.

    String mimeType = explicitMimeType;
    if (mimeType.isEmpty()) {
        // Try to guess the MIME type based off the extension.
        String filename = url.lastPathComponent();
        int extensionPos = filename.reverseFind('.');
        if (extensionPos >= 0) {
            String extension = filename.substring(extensionPos + 1);
            mimeType = MIMETypeRegistry::getMIMETypeForExtension(extension);
            if (mimeType.isEmpty()) {
                // If there's no mimetype registered for the extension, check to see
                // if a plugin can handle the extension.
                mimeType = getPluginMimeTypeFromExtension(extension);
            }
        }

        if (mimeType.isEmpty())
            return ObjectContentFrame;
    }

    if (MIMETypeRegistry::isSupportedImageMIMEType(mimeType))
        return ObjectContentImage;

    // If Chrome is started with the --disable-plugins switch, pluginData is 0.
    PluginData* pluginData = m_webFrame->frame()->page()->pluginData();
    if (pluginData && pluginData->supportsMimeType(mimeType))
        return ObjectContentNetscapePlugin;

    if (MIMETypeRegistry::isSupportedNonImageMIMEType(mimeType))
        return ObjectContentFrame;

    return ObjectContentNone;
}
